Interesting that they released this, having just shuttered their very similar app Poke 2 months ago.<p>The big difference? Slingshot doesn&#x27;t use the Facebook branding. That&#x27;s very telling.

I don&#x27;t blame apps or app-makers for people&#x27;s choices and actions, but this seems like the perfect app to cause texting while driving even if the recipient had no intention of doing-so. Requiring a &quot;recipient&quot; to send a message in order to receive a pending message sounds like it&#x27;d be more-likely to create that scenario.
